负载均衡模式及抓包分析,负载均衡抓包分析怎么做

负载均衡模式的核心在于通过智能分发流量解决单点瓶颈,结合抓包分析可精准定位网络延迟与丢包问题,2026年主流架构已全面转向基于AI预测的动态调度与eBPF深度包检测技术。

负载均衡模式及抓包分析

在数字化转型的深水区,单纯依靠增加服务器数量已无法应对高并发场景,企业架构师必须深入理解负载均衡(LB)的底层逻辑,并掌握利用Wireshark、tcpdump等工具进行流量透视的能力,这是保障系统高可用性的基石。

主流负载均衡模式深度解析

负载均衡并非单一技术,而是根据业务场景选择的策略集合,2026年的行业共识显示,混合模式已成为头部互联网企业的首选。

四层与七层负载均衡的本质差异

四层负载均衡基于传输层(TCP/UDP),主要关注IP和端口,转发效率极高,延迟通常在微秒级,它适合游戏联机、视频流媒体等对实时性要求极高的场景。

七层负载均衡基于应用层(HTTP/HTTPS),能够解析具体的URL、Cookie或Header信息,其优势在于内容路由和会话保持,但解析开销较大,适合电商交易、API网关等复杂业务逻辑。

2026年新兴调度算法对比

传统轮询(Round Robin)已逐渐被更智能的算法取代,以下是当前主流算法的性能对比:

负载均衡模式及抓包分析

算法类型 适用场景 优点 缺点
加权轮询 (WRR) 服务器配置差异大 实现简单,资源利用均衡 无法感知后端实际负载
最小连接数 (LC) 长连接业务 自动平衡活跃连接数 短连接场景下可能抖动
一致性哈希 (CH) 缓存集群 保证相同Key命中同一节点 节点增减时缓存命中率下降
AI动态预测 高并发微服务 基于历史数据预判负载 算力消耗大,需GPU支持

抓包分析实战:从现象到根因

当出现“系统变慢”或“请求失败”时,抓包是排除故障的唯一真理,许多技术人员混淆了“网络不通”与“应用超时”,精准抓包能缩短MTTR(平均修复时间)。

关键抓包指标解读

在进行流量分析时,不要盲目查看全量数据,应聚焦以下核心指标:

  1. RTT(往返时延):若RTT突增,首先排查网络拥塞或DNS解析延迟。
  2. 重传率(Retransmission):TCP重传超过1%通常意味着链路质量差或MTU设置不当。
  3. 握手耗时:TCP三次握手耗时超过200ms,需检查负载均衡器的SSL卸载性能。
  4. RST包频率:大量RST包通常由后端服务拒绝连接或防火墙拦截引起。

常见故障场景排查路径

针对典型的负载均衡配置错误导致后端超时问题,建议遵循以下排查步骤:

  • 第一步:使用tcpdump -i eth0 -nn port 80 -w capture.pcap捕获原始流量。
  • 第二步:在Wireshark中过滤tcp.analysis.retransmission,确认是否存在丢包。
  • 第三步:检查TCP Window Size,若窗口持续为0,说明后端接收缓冲区已满,需优化应用层代码。
  • 第四步:分析HTTP响应码,若502/504占比高,重点检查负载均衡与健康检查配置是否匹配后端启动时间。

2026年技术趋势与最佳实践

随着云原生技术的普及,负载均衡正在经历从“硬件设备”向“软件定义”的彻底转变。

eBPF重塑网络性能

eBPF(扩展伯克利包过滤器)技术在2026年已成为Kubernetes集群的标准配置,它允许在内核空间安全地运行沙箱程序,无需修改内核源码即可实现高性能的数据包捕获和过滤,相比传统的iptables,eBPF在大规模微服务网格中的性能提升可达10倍以上,且资源占用极低。

负载均衡模式及抓包分析

自动化与可观测性融合

现代负载均衡系统不再孤立存在,而是与Prometheus、Grafana等监控平台深度集成,通过自定义Exporter,团队可以实时监控后端节点的P99延迟,这种全链路可观测性使得运维人员能在用户感知到故障前,自动触发扩缩容策略。

常见问题解答(FAQ)

Q1: 如何选择适合中小企业的负载均衡方案?

A: 对于初创团队,建议优先使用云厂商提供的托管型SLB(软件负载均衡),如阿里云ALB或腾讯云CLB,虽然**云负载均衡器价格**因实例规格而异,但托管服务免去了硬件维护成本,且自带高可用架构,性价比远高于自建Nginx集群。

Q2: 抓包分析时,如何过滤特定IP的流量?

A: 在tcpdump中,使用`tcpdump host 192.168.1.100`即可捕获该IP的所有流量,若需进一步限定端口,可追加`and port 80`,对于HTTPS流量,若无私钥则无法解密内容,只能分析TCP层握手过程。

Q3: 负载均衡器出现单点故障怎么办?

A: 必须部署双活或多活架构,前端通过DNS轮询或全局流量管理(GTM)将流量分发至不同地域的负载均衡集群,后端服务器跨可用区部署,确保任一节点故障时流量自动切换。

互动引导

您在实际运维中遇到过最棘手的网络延迟问题是什么?欢迎在评论区分享您的排查思路。

参考文献

[1] 中国通信标准化协会. (2025). 《云原生负载均衡技术规范》. 北京: 人民邮电出版社.
[2] 阿里云技术团队. (2026). 《eBPF在云原生网络中的最佳实践白皮书》. 杭州: 阿里巴巴集团.
[3] 腾讯云网络实验室. (2025). 《高并发场景下七层负载均衡性能优化指南》. 深圳: 腾讯科技.
[4] RFC 9113, HTTP/2. (2022). Internet Engineering Task Force.

小伙伴们,上文介绍负载均衡模式及抓包分析的内容,你了解清楚吗?希望对你有所帮助,任何问题可以给我留言,让我们下期再见吧。

原创文章,发布者:酷番叔,转转请注明出处:https://cloud.kd.cn/ask/103564.html

(0)
酷番叔酷番叔
上一篇 2026年5月16日 09:56
下一篇 2026年5月16日 10:00

相关推荐

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

联系我们

400-880-8834

在线咨询: QQ交谈

邮件:HI@E.KD.CN

关注微信